Experience Luxury and Comfort at Marco Polo Parkside Hotel in Beijing

Indulge in the luxurious facilities of Marco Polo Parkside Hotel, a 5.0 star hotel located in Beijing, China. Enjoy 24-hour room service, shop for souvenirs at the on-site stores, sip on a cup of coffee at the coffee shop, or unwind with a drink at the bar. Stay fresh and clean with laundry service, and dine in style at the hotel's restaurant. Keep your valuables secure with safety deposit boxes, and pamper yourself at the salon. Take advantage of the airport transfer and tours offered by the concierge, and enjoy the comfort of air conditioning, bathrobes, and daily newspaper. Watch in-house movies or catch up on your favorite shows on the television with satellite/cable TV, and quench your thirst from the mini bar. Take a dip in the indoor pool or relax in the hot tub, and keep up with your fitness routine at the fitness center. Stay connected with Wi-Fi in public areas or park your car at the designated car park. For your convenience, the hotel also offers a designated smoking area, free Wi-Fi in all rooms, dry cleaning, express check-in/check-out, car hire, luggage storage, ticket service, and breakfast buffet. With a car park onsite and free of charge, you can explore the city with ease before returning to the free fitness center to unwind.

Explore the Best of Beijing from Marco Polo Parkside Hotel

Located in the heart of Beijing's bustling Olympic Park, Marco Polo Parkside Hotel offers easy access to some of the city's most iconic landmarks and attractions. Guests can take a short stroll to the nearby Olympic Park, which hosted the 2008 Summer Olympics and features the famous Bird's Nest Stadium and Water Cube. For sports enthusiasts, the Niaochao National Stadium is also just a stone's throw away. Whether you're here for business or leisure, Marco Polo Parkside Hotel offers the perfect base to explore the best of Beijing.

Relaxing Haven”

Clean, modern and pleasing design. Comfortably sized and smart rooms. Attentive and helpful staff.
Design of bathroom is innovative and pleasing but shower leaks out but was fixed by staff when reported. Need to be watchful when showering.Location is farther out north and requires a 15 minute walk to subway which is rough at the end of a hard touring day.

Marco Polo Parkside became a haven of rest for my husband and I on a hectic week of touring Beijing. It was reliably clean and tidy place with comfortably firm beds, slippers, bathrobes and even an umbrella! The staff helped us with directions, taxis and places to visit with our personal needs. The lobby was attractive and had a grand design. There was a cafe and breakfast provided western as well as Asian food. It was good and comparable to the breakfast we had at the cruise ship from which we had disembarked. We thoroughly enjoyed our stay and would recommend the hotel for its price-quality-service delivery of hospitality and comfort in a foreign place. We booked the hotel through the internet and got a reasonably good price for it.

A little out of the way but pleasant”

Reasonable price, comfortable room

I spent two nights here in July. The hotel location is a bit out of the way from central Beijing, near the Olympic Park area in the north. However, this was not really an issue--it's about a 20 minute taxi ride from central Beijing and costs less than US $10. Considering that you'd pay double for a similar hotel downtown, I think it's a great deal. The staff were friendly and we had no issues. The room was very comfortable. Beware that the room only includes breakfast for one person, regardless of whether two people stay. Breakfast was pretty good, for China, but not spectacular by any means, especially the Western selections. Would stay again next time I'm in Beijing and want a little luxury at a reasonable price.

Very Good Hotel near Beijing Olympic Park”

Good food, good service, good decor.

it takes about30 minutes from the airport to this hotel and costs about rmb. the hotel is a 4-5 star upmarket hotel with room card security for the lifts, very nice decor, efficient reception and staff and located about 10 minutes drive from the beijing olympic park (birdsnest stadium). the room is quite large and a special feature was the wall between the bedroom and the bathroom was see through glass. there was an electric blind that could provide privacy if needed. a good sized walk in shower and a large deep oval bath were very good and i enjoyed soaking in the bath whilst watching tv through the glass wall. the beds and pillows were comfortable and the room had the usual free tea and coffee and a safety box. the tv had international news and many channels. the only slight surprise was that the windows were not double glazed so there was a little traffic noise. the hotel is located at the junction to two major 3 lane roads and most of the buildings nearby are large modern office blocks. accross the road is a mcdonalds and several upmarket chinese restaurants including a branch of the most famous peking duck restaurant. i did not see any supermarket or mini mart nearby.
